I got this pram 5 years ago just before my son was born, i thought it was a little expensive, cost around £370 but people kept reminding me that the pram would do for the next baby i had, that was 5 years ago and i still aint sure if i want another one :o) !!

When i got the pram home i was surprised at just how many boxes it came in... 3 large boxes !! I had expected just 1 box... I left the assembling of the pram to my dad, im sure i heard loads of swearing while he was putting it together !! Finally when it was finished it looked great, didn't give the impression of being very comfortable looking though. So just to make it a little more comfortable i got some blankets for him to lie on.

The carrycot was nice and roomy for my son to sleep in and lie in until he was about 6 months old... he liked to sleep in the carrycot more than his cot, don't know why... it must have been snug and relaxed for him !!

When he was big enough to sit up i had to change from carrycot to the pushchair.... The pushchair can be moved into 5 different position at the back (from sitting up to lying right back) and 3 different position for the footrest.... so my son could always be comfortable whatever his position. The pushchair is really easy to move into these positions ! There is a handle at the back you pull and a bar under the footrest that is also pulled and put in place.

The pram and the covers are not waterproof (ok for a light shower) so i had to purchase a rain cover for the pram which cost around £40, the rain cover was big and awkward and made dismantling the pram even harder !!

This pram would be ok if you plan to walk everywhere and only rarely have to take the pram apart... I hardly got any use from my pram as i was on buses a lot and i found taking the pram apart was an inconvenience, it took loads of time and planning.... Also fitting it in the car is hard work.... the chassis had to go in the boot and the top half of the pram on the back seat which leaves hardly any room for passengers in the back seat !!

My pram now lies in a cupboard and has done for around 4 years, i don't know if i will ever use it again, as i prefer smaller buggies, but i hang on to it just incase !!
